Setting #1 provides a pulse of 40 seconds ON, 40
seconds OFF, then ON until the
end of the brew cycle.
Setting #2 provides a pulse of 30 seconds ON, 5
seconds OFF, repeated four times,
then continuously ON until the end of the brew cycle.
Setting #3 is 40 seconds ON, 40 seconds OFF, 60
seconds ON, 25 seconds OFF,
then ON until the end of the brew cycle.

Brew Cycle Counter (not resettable)
The brew cycle counter displays the total number of brew cycles on the brewer. It cannot be reset. The display
returns to the previous screen automatically after a few seconds.
